Abstract

This paper is intended to investigate the effect of the binary composite microspheres pre-pared by sodium alginate coated fly ash based zeolite on the adsorption properties of dye wastewater.The study is performed by preparing 3ZFA-SA composite microspheres by blending fly ash-based zeolite(ZFA)prepared by alkali meltwater hydrothermal method with sodium alginate(SA);simulating the single dye wastewater by using methylene blue(MB)solution to study adsorption properties;and charac-terizing and analyzing this adsorption properties by SEM,XRD and FTIR.The results show that the ad-sorption performance of composite microspheres is lower than that of fly ash based zeolite,but still much higher than that of original fly ash,and easy to recover,and it still has high adsorption performance after multiple cycles,which has the potential to be recycled;At normal temperature,given the optimum exper-imental condition:the initial concentration of MB solution 150 mg/L,dosage of 3ZFA-SA 3 g/L,and pH 8,the saturation state can appear by adsorption for 90 min,and the maximum adsorption capacity and removal rate are 63.79 mg/g and 91.86%.
